Cultural Evening and ‘Passport’ Konkani telefilm screening at Shirva Parish

September 8, 2019: Nativity of Mother Mary ” Monthi Festh” was joyfully celebrated at Our Lady of Health Church, Shirva by organizing a Cultural Programme at Saudh Sabha Bhavan from 4 PM onwards by ICYM and YCS. Rev. Fr.Denis D’sa, Rev. Fr. Mahesh D’souza, Rev. Fr. Ashwin Aranha, Mr. Wilson D’souza, Mrs. Leena Machado, Mr. Melwyn Aranha, Ms. Riya D’Souza (YCS President) were present on the dais. Rev. Fr. Royson Fernandes was the chief guest of the function. Prizes of the ‘Monti Festh Games’ which were conducted last Sunday was distributed to the winners. Along with this, YCS & ICYM Shirva also presented wonderful dances during this occasion.

In addition to this, Movie Screening of “Passport” a Konkani telefilm, written by Rev. Fr. Royson Fernandes and directed by Mr. Vinod Gangolli was shown to the parishioners at Saud Sabha Bhavan at 5 pm. This was the 25th screening of the movie. The movie depicted a wonderful plot regarding family life. Fr. Royson along with the artists of the telefilm were honored during this occasion. Ms. Riya D’Souza welcomed the gathering, Ms. Riya Pinto compered the programme and Ms. Reeshal D’Mello proposed the formal vote of thanks.

Fun Games on the occasion of Feast of Blessed Virgin Mary

September 1, 2019: On the occasion of the upcoming Feast of Nativity of Mary (Monthi festh) , ICYM and YCS Shirva organized ‘Monthi Festh Games’. Children to adults and elderly participated in these games in large numbers. The games ranged from picking confetti to penalty shootout and star attractions being modla volche and tug of war.

In addition to the games, many stalls were put up selling homemade food for the collection towards the upcoming mission Sunday.

Teachers’ Day Celebration at Shirva Parish

September 1, 2019: Teachers’ Day celebration was organised by Our Lady of Health Church Shirva under Commission for Education. Rev. Fr. Clement Mascarenhas, Parish Priest, Moodubelle Parish, who is also a teacher was the chief guest of this function. V. Rev. Fr. Denis D’Sa, Rev. Fr. Mahesh D’Souza, Rev. Fr. Ashwin Aranha, Mr. Wislon D’Souza, Mr. Leena Machado, Mr. Melwyn Aranha were present during this occasion. Over 40 teachers from the parish gathered during this occasion. Fr. Clement while addressing the teachers said, it is important for a teacher to have patience, calmness and try to identify the real problem of students rather than directly judging without any evidence. Fr. Denis D’Sa highlighted all the achievements of Fr. Clement as a teacher. All the teachers were presented with gifts as a token of love and gratitude by the commission for education. Prof. Ronald Moras, Animator of Commission for Education welcomed the gathering, Mr. Norbert Machado proposed the formal vote of thanks and Mr. Gilbert Pinto compered the program. Mr. Julian Rodrigues and Mr. Melwyn D’Souza, members of Commission for Education were also present.
